Description
Ensure smooth shifting and peak performance with a Hot Rods ATV/UTV transmission bearing kit. This kit includes high-quality bearings designed to reduce friction, enhance durability, and extend the life of your transmission. Perfect for replacing worn or damaged bearings, it restores smooth operation and helps prevent costly future repairs. Whether you're tackling tough trails or cruising off-road, our transmission bearing kit offers a seamless fit and optimal performance, giving you the reliability and control you need. Please Note
-
Does not include water pump bearing, counter balancer bearings or engine oil seal kit
Features
- Must have for any new transmission or engine case installation or repair
- Includes trusted Hot Rods bearings for the primary and secondary shafts of the transmission, along with the special needle bearing for the shift drum, and the output shaft collar and washer

Vehicle Information
Honda CRF250R Dirt Bike (2004-2026)
The Honda CRF250R, a leading motocross bike from 2004 to 2026, consistently features a 249cc liquid-cooled single-cylinder four-stroke engine. Over its production, it has undergone significant revisions to enhance performance and rider experience. Key generational changes include the introduction of Programmed Fuel Injection (PGM-FI) in 2009, a new DOHC engine design in 2018, and a major overhaul in 2022 with a narrower frame and hydraulic clutch. The 2025 model brought a redesigned frame, new suspension, and advanced electronics. Trims include the standard CRF250R, the off-road CRF250RX (introduced 2019), and the premium CRF250RWE (Works Edition, introduced 2025). FAQ:

Maintenance
| Component | Interval | Details |
| Engine Oil and Oil Filter | Every 5 to 15 hours of operation | Change engine oil and oil filter. Interval depends on riding conditions (5 h for racing, 10-15 h for recreational). |
| Spark Plug | Regular inspection | Check for fouling and condition. Replacement depends on riding conditions and performance. |
| Air Filter | Every 2 to 15 hours of operation | Clean or replace. Interval depends on riding conditions (2-5 h for racing/dusty, 10-15 h for recreational). |
| Coolant | Regular check; annual or biennial replacement | Check level. Use quality coolant suitable for aluminum engines. |
